Bordo Enrique
Bordo Enrique is a reservoir in Hidalgo, Central Mexico and has an elevation of 2,083 metres. Bordo Enrique is situated nearby to the locality El Huizachal (El Sombrerete), as well as near the hamlet Apartadero.| Tap on a place to explore it |
